character-gen

star 1

将角色设计信息格式化为标准化的角色卡文档

QGG886 By QGG886 schedule Updated 1/31/2026

name: character_gen description: 将角色设计信息格式化为标准化的角色卡文档

角色卡格式化工具

功能

将角色设计信息格式化为标准化的角色卡文档。

使用场景

  • Agent完成角色设计后,需要生成标准格式文档
  • 批量生成角色卡时
  • 统一角色卡格式时

输入格式

{
  "角色设计": {
    "角色名": "角色名称",
    "基本信息": {
      "年龄": "",
      "性别": "",
      "职业": "",
      "外貌": ""
    },
    "性格特征": [
      {"特征": "特征1", "表现": "具体表现"},
      {"特征": "特征2", "表现": "具体表现"}
    ],
    "背景故事": "",
    "动机": {
      "内在": "",
      "外在": ""
    },
    "能力技能": [],
    "弱点缺陷": [],
    "关系网络": {},
    "角色弧光": "",
    "标志性特征": ""
  },
  "模板级别": "S/A/B/C"
}

输出格式

{
  "状态": "成功",
  "角色卡": {
    "角色名": "角色名称",
    "文件路径": "characters/角色名.md"
  },
  "格式版本": "v1.0"
}

输出文档格式(S/A级)

# 角色名

## 基本信息
- **年龄**:
- **性别**:
- **职业**:
- **外貌**:

## 性格特征
1. **特征1**:具体表现
2. **特征2**:具体表现
3. **特征3**:具体表现

## 背景故事
[详细描述]

## 动机
- **内在驱动力**:
- **外在目标**:

## 能力/技能
- 能力1
- 能力2

## 弱点/缺陷
- 缺陷1
- 缺陷2

## 关系网络
- 与角色A:[关系]
- 与角色B:[关系]

## 角色弧光
[成长轨迹描述]

## 标志性特征
[台词风格、习惯动作、口头禅]

注意事项

  1. 本工具只负责格式化,不负责角色设计
  2. 所有设计内容必须由Agent提供
  3. 文件命名规范:
    • 大纲文件:第{卷号}卷_{卷标题}.md
    • 角色文件:{角色名}.md
    • 章节文件:第{卷号}卷_第{章号}章_{标题}.md

角色模板

主角模板

# 角色名

## 基本信息
- **年龄**:
- **性别**:
- **职业**:
- **外貌**:

## 性格特征
1. **特征1**:具体表现
2. **特征2**:具体表现
3. **特征3**:具体表现

## 背景故事
[详细描述角色的成长经历、重要事件、创伤或成就]

## 动机
- **内在驱动力**:
- **外在目标**:

## 能力/技能
- 能力1
- 能力2

## 弱点/缺陷
- 缺陷1
- 缺陷2

## 关系网络
- 与角色A:[关系]
- 与角色B:[关系]

## 角色弧光
[成长轨迹描述]

## 标志性特征
[台词风格、习惯动作、口头禅]

配角模板

# 角色名

## 基本信息
- **年龄**:
- **性别**:
- **职业**:
- **外貌**:

## 性格特征
1. **特征1**:具体表现
2. **特征2**:具体表现

## 背景故事
[简要描述]

## 在故事中的作用
- **功能**:
- **重要性**:

## 与主角的关系
[与主角的关系描述]

反派模板

# 角色名

## 基本信息
- **年龄**:
- **性别**:
- **身份**:
- **外貌**:

## 性格特征
1. **特征1**:具体表现
2. **特征2**:具体表现

## 背景故事
[详细描述其如何成为反派]

## 动机
- **内在驱动力**:
- **外在目标**:
- **反派的理由**:

## 能力/技能
- 能力1
- 能力2

## 弱点/缺陷
- 致命弱点
- 其他缺陷

## 与主角的冲突
- **冲突起源**:
- **冲突性质**:
- **解决方式**:
Install via CLI
npx skills add https://github.com/QGG886/novel_creator --skill character-gen
Repository Details
star Stars 1
call_split Forks 0
navigation Branch main
article Path SKILL.md
More from Creator